If the cleaning result is subject to
particularly stringent requirements
(e.g. chemical analysis, specialized
processes), a regular quality control
test should be carried out by the user to
ensure that the required standards are
being achieved.
The mobile units and special
inserts should only be used for
their specific application.
Empty any containers or utensils
before arranging them in the
machine.
Do not allow any remains of acids
or solvents, particularly
hydrochloric acid or chloride solutions,
to get into the wash cabinet. The
presence of any solvents should be
minimized (especially those in hazard
class A1).
To prevent corrosion damage,
ensure that solutions or steam
containing hydrochloric acid do not
come into contact with the steel outer
casing of the machine.

Only genuine Miele parts or
accessories should be used with
the G 7804 Laboratory Glassware
washer. The performance and safety of
non-genuine parts or accessories
cannot be guaranteed, and use of such
parts or items may void the machine
warranty. If you have specific questions
about machine options or accessories,
please call Miele.
When discarding an old laboratory
washer, disconnect it from the
power supply, remove the door to the
wash cabinet and cut off the power
cord.
For environmental and safety
reasons, ensure the machine is
completely drained of any residual
water and cleaning agent. (Observe
safety regulations and wear safety
goggles and gloves). Make appropriate
arrangements for the safe disposal of
the machine.
